Japan. (French Military Aeronautical Mission To Japan). 1918. Stampless envelope from the 'Ministere de Guerre' addressed to Paris with military cachet 'Mission M.re Francaise D' Aeronautique au Japan/ Le Chef de Mission' in violet cancelled by Paris date stamp '8th Nov 1918.
The French Military Mission to Japan comprised of a Unit of 50 men made up of ace pilots from the First World War. There were a total of 21 Officers and non-commissioned officers plus 27 enlisted men. The Unit was commanded by Colonel Faure. They departed Marseille on '20/11/18' and arrived in Nagasaki on '12/1'19' having called at many ports on the way. The aim of the Mission was to provided aviation support to Japan's forces in Siberia. The Mission was due to end '1/10/19' but because of the welcome received from the people and Emperor of Japan the Unit stayed until '31st March 1920.'
This item was posted by the French Military Mission in Paris before they departed from Marseille.
